Justin Etienne Obituary, Death – The Newton County Sheriff’s Office (NCSO) has identified the victim of a fatal shooting at Denny Dobbs Park as 18-year-old Justin Etienne, a student at Salem High School. The shooting occurred on Wednesday afternoon, just before 5 p.m., during a gathering of students from Newton and Rockdale County schools for Senior Skip Day.
First responders arrived at the scene and transported Etienne to a nearby hospital, where he later died from his injuries. Authorities confirmed that the shooting happened in a wooded area near the park and was not a drive-by shooting. However, the identity of the shooter remains unknown.
Investigators have determined that this was an isolated incident between the suspect and the victim, with no evidence of gang involvement. NCSO reassured the public that the suspect does not pose an ongoing threat to the community. Contrary to rumors, no other injuries were reported.
The investigation is ongoing, with assistance from the Rockdale County Sheriff’s Office and its School Resource Officer unit. Law enforcement officials are urging anyone with information about the shooting to come forward. Parents of students who attended the gathering are also encouraged to talk to their children.
